Major: Biology (This Major's Salary over time)
UCF advertises a program in conservation biology, but this program exists primarily on paper and the faculty are actually united against building the program. There is very limited opportunity to interact with other students compared to most schools. UCF can be a rather lonely place to be a graduate student. The faculty are very friendly and they get along with each other and with the students. There are plenty of teaching assistantships except during the summer. No health insurance.
